Benefits of Creative Writing for Young Learners

Creative writing is an essential part of a child's educational journey, especially in Grade 2. At this stage, students are beginning to develop their writing skills and are eager to express their thoughts and ideas. Creative writing worksheets for Grade 2 can help them build confidence, improve their language skills, and foster a love for writing. These worksheets can include a variety of activities such as writing short stories, poetry, and even scriptwriting.

By incorporating creative writing into their curriculum, teachers can help students develop their critical thinking skills, imagination, and problem-solving abilities. Creative writing also allows students to express themselves in a unique and personal way, which can help build their self-esteem and self-confidence. Moreover, it can be a fun and engaging way to learn about different subjects, such as history, science, and literature.

Making Writing Fun with Interactive Worksheets

Creative writing worksheets for Grade 2 can be tailored to meet the needs and interests of young learners. They can include fun and interactive activities such as writing prompts, word searches, and crossword puzzles. These activities can help students develop their vocabulary, spelling, and grammar skills, while also encouraging them to think creatively and outside the box. Additionally, creative writing worksheets can be used to assess student learning and understanding of different subjects, making them a valuable tool for teachers.

To make creative writing more engaging and enjoyable for Grade 2 students, teachers can use interactive worksheets that incorporate games, puzzles, and other fun activities. For example, a worksheet might ask students to write a short story using a set of predetermined words or phrases, or to create a poem using a specific rhyme or meter. These types of activities can help students develop their writing skills, while also making the learning process fun and enjoyable. By providing students with a variety of creative writing worksheets and activities, teachers can help them develop a love for writing that will last a lifetime.
